Study summary
Purpose of the Study: To compare the effectiveness of GnRH agonist downregulation alone versus GnRH agonist combined with letrozole in improving pregnancy outcomes in women with adenomyosis undergoing frozen embryo transfer (FET). Research Question: Is the combined use of GnRH agonist and letrozole more effective than GnRH agonist downregulation alone in achieving better ongoing pregnancy rates in adenomyosis cases undergoing FET? Hypothesis: Null Hypothesis (H₀): The combined use of GnRH agonist and letrozole is not more effective than GnRH agonist downregulation alone in achieving a higher ongoing pregnancy rate in adenomyosis cases undergoing FET. Study Outcomes: Primary Outcome: Ongoing pregnancy rate at 12 weeks of gestation.

Outcomes
Ongoing pregnancy rate
Time frame · 12 weeks of gestation
Presence of gestational sacs with a heartbeat at the 12th gestational week. The ongoing pregnancy rate will be calculated using the below formula. Ongoing pregnancy rate: (the number of ongoing pregnancy cases/the number of clinical pregnancy cases) × 100%
Implantation Rate
Time frame · 4 weeks after embryo transfer
The number of gestational sacs observed by transvaginal ultrasound at the 6th gestational week per the number of embryos transferred. The implantation rate will be calculated using the below formula. Implantation rate: (The number of gestational sacs observed/ number of embryos transferred) × 100
Chemical Pregnancy rate
Time frame · 4 weeks after embryo transfer
Detection of a fetal heartbeat on transvaginal ultrasound at the 6th gestational week. The clinical pregnancy rate will be calculated using the below formula.
Biochemical loss rate
Time frame · 4 weeks after embryo transfer
Pregnancies diagnosed only by β-human chorionic gonadotropin detection without a gestational sac visualized by vaginal ultrasound at the 6th gestational week. The biochemical loss rate will be calculated using the below formula. Biochemical loss rate: (the number of biochemical pregnancy loss cases/the number of women per group) × 100%
1st trimester loss
Time frame · 12 weeks of gestation
First-trimester loss refers to the spontaneous loss of a pregnancy occurring before the end of the 12th week of gestation
2nd trimester loss
Time frame · 20 weeks of gestation
Second-trimester loss refers to the spontaneous loss of a pregnancy occurring between 13 and 20 weeks of gestation.
Live Birth Rate
Time frame · Post delivery after completion of 20 weeks of gestation
The number of deliveries that resulted in at least one live birth per 100 Embryo transferred cycle. Live birth rate: (The number of live births / the number of embryos transferred cycle) × 100
Eligibility
Inclusion Criteria: Diagnosis of adenomyosis confirmed via transvaginal ultrasound as per MUSA criteria History of infertility requiring frozen embryo transfer (FET). Availability of at least one good-quality frozen embryo for transfer Exclusion Criteria: BMI ≥ 30 kg/m2 Presence of endocrine disorders; (uncontrolled diabetes mellitus, / hyperprolactinemia, thyroid dysfunction, Congenital adrenal hyperplasia, Cushing syndrome, or polycystic ovary syndrome Previous major uterine surgery Gestational carrier Fertility preservation
